
Sarah Kopkin
Sarah Kopkin was born and raised in Atlanta, GA. She began acting through summer camps starting around 8 years old. From then on, she has focused on acting in film and television. Since booking her first SAG project in 2018, Sarah has been seen in several film and TV roles such as ABC's Queens and CW's Naomi. She graduated from Savannah College of Art and Design with a degree in photography and a minor in marketing. Sarah has also dipped her toes into the writing and producing side of film with her award winning short film The Audition, which she wrote, produced and starred in. The Audition has won over 8 awards including Sarah winning Best Actress at the Atlanta Women's Film Festival (2021).
